Rate Of Interest Charges And Loan Features
Credit expenses differ. By recalling two terms, it is possible to compare credit rates from various sources.
The creditor must tell you, in writing and before you sign any agreement, the finance charge, and the annual percentage rate under Truth in Lending.
- The finance cost may be the dollar that is total you spend to make use of credit. It provides interest expenses, solution costs, plus some insurance that is credit-related. For instance, a $10,000 loan could have a 10% interest and solution cost of $100; therefore, the finance charge would complete $1,100.
- The apr (APR) may be the portion price (or general price) of credit for a basis that is yearly. It’s your key to costs that are comparing whatever the number of credit or just how long you must repay it:
Example: You borrow $10,000 for starters at 10% year. Whenever you can keep consitently the whole $10,000 for the entire 12 months, then repay 11,000 by the end of the season, the APR is 10%. Having said that, you don’t really get to use $10,000 for the whole year if you repay the $10,000, and the interest (a total of $11,000) in 12 equal monthly installments. In reality, you are free to use less and less of the $10,000 every month. The $1,000 charge for credit amounts to an APR of 18% in this case.
All creditors–banks, shops, vehicle dealers, credit card issuers, boat finance companies must state the price of their credit with regards to the finance fee as well as the APR. Federal legislation doesn’t set interest levels or other credit fees. Nonetheless it does need their disclosure in order to compare credit expenses. What the law states states both of these items of information should be demonstrated to you before a credit is signed by you agreement or make use of credit cards.
Interest levels might be either fixed or variable. A adjustable price must be according to a publicly available index (including the prime rate posted in certain major day-to-day papers or perhaps a U.S. Treasury bill price). Loan providers you can add a margin, in other words., a true wide range of portion points, to your index value to reach during the rate of interest you are going to spend. This rate of interest can change, mirroring changes when you look at the index.
Suggestion: since the price of borrowing is tied up right to the index rate, ask what index and margin each lender utilizes, how my website frequently the index modifications, and exactly how high this has increased into the past.
Often loan providers promote a temporarily reduced price – an interest rate this is certainly unusually low and sometimes persists limited to a introductory duration, such as for example 6 months.
Variable price plans might have a roof (or limit) as to how high your rate of interest can rise throughout the full lifetime of the mortgage. Some variable-rate plans restrict simply how much your payment may increase and exactly how low your interest may fall if interest prices fall. Some loan providers may enable you to transform an adjustable price to a hard and fast rate of interest throughout the life of the master plan or even transform all or a percentage of one’s line up to a fixed-term installment loan.
